Navigating the Permanent Shift in Federal Tax Laws



The begin of 2026 marks a significant turning point for local business owner due to the fact that numerous tax obligation stipulations that were previously momentary have now come to be permanent. This modification provides a degree of predictability that York business owners have not seen in years. One of the most substantial updates entails the remediation of 100% benefit depreciation. If you bought brand-new machinery for a local manufacturing store or updated the modern technology in your downtown office throughout the previous year, you can now deduct the complete cost in a solitary tax obligation period. This is a powerful device for managing capital, particularly as you want to reinvest in your operations.



Past equipment, the regulations bordering the Qualified Business Income deduction have actually likewise gotten to a state of permanence. For most of our neighborhood provider and sellers, this 20% deduction continues to be a cornerstone of reducing general tax obligation responsibility. The reporting thresholds for types like the 1099-NEC have additionally been changed upwards to 2,000 dollars. While this could lower the total variety of types you require to mail bent on contractors, it does not change the demand for immaculate recordkeeping. Ensuring your publications are well balanced well prior to the April deadline enables you to declare every available credit scores without the anxiety of final improvements.



Pennsylvania State Tax Reforms and Local Opportunities



Pennsylvania has actually introduced numerous business-friendly reforms that especially profit the varied economic climate of York County. The state is continuing its multi-year phase-down of the Corporate Net Income Tax, which goes down to 7.49% for the 2026 tax year. This progressive reduction is designed to make the Commonwealth extra affordable and provides a straight increase to the bottom line of bundled organizations. Furthermore, the state has boosted the therapy of Net Operating Losses. Local business can currently deduct a bigger portion of prior losses versus present earnings, which is especially useful for startups or businesses that saw ever-changing income during current economic changes.

Essential Deadlines and Compliance Checkpoints



Managing your calendar is just as essential as managing your money throughout the 2026 tax obligation season. Due to the fact that March 15 falls on a Sunday this year, the declaring deadline for partnerships and S-corporations has actually moved to Monday, March 16. If your company is structured as a C-corporation or a sole proprietorship, your target date continues to be April 15. Maintaining these days in mind is important because the charges for late filing have actually boosted, and they are usually computed per investor or partner. Even if you intend to apply for an expansion, you must still approximate and pay any tax obligations owed by the original due date to avoid passion fees.



It is likewise important to bear in mind that York company owner should remain compliant with neighborhood tax obligation demands, including business advantage and mercantile tax obligations mandated by specific towns.
